Mississippi capital aims to lift boil water notice still in effect for 43,000 connections after February storms

Many Jackson, Mississippi residents may finally return to a sense of normalcy regarding their water supply, which has remained strained since the capital was struck by severe winter storms in February. While water has largely been restored, a boil water notice is still in place, preventing some residents from using water for cooking or washing.
